- [ ] **Key ceremony step 7:** Before rotating the signing key for Quillfast's autocomplete index (currently degraded; rebuild latency under review), confirm the witness from Marrowgate Security has countersigned the ledger. Then unseal the escrow envelope and read aloud the recovery passphrase printed directly below this line.

strongbox words: druvan-lamys-eliius-jorax-istox-soreth-ulays-gilix-ralix-oliiel-norwyn-casvan-praius

MEMO — Branch Managers

Effective next quarter, the Larkspur Home line will move to tiered pricing: standard, plus, and trade. Margins have been reviewed line by line with the Kestrelton office, and no branch should deviate without written approval from Regional Pricing. Please brief floor staff carefully before rollout. The following note explains the strategic rationale and must not leave this circulation.

board note of tagug-hahag: Praionax Logistics is in early talks to buy Julaxek Group for about $36.3 million. The Julmir launch date is March 1, and nothing goes to the press before then.

Visitors to Quillstone House may not use the goods lift under any circumstances; it is reserved for scheduled deliveries managed by the post room. Team assistants escorting visitors should direct them to the main passenger lifts off the atrium. If a visitor arrives with bulky equipment, the post room will handle it via the goods lift. Assistants arranging such deliveries should use the access code below.

door code, tajof-kageg: bdg-QVDCE-3